What is the Bissell PowerFresh Steam Mop?

Bissell PowerFresh Steam Mop Review 2023 - How to Use It

Using steam to naturally clean floors, the Bissell PowerFresh Scrubbing & Sanitizing steam mop. It is secure for sealed granite, marble, linoleum, hardwood, and ceramic tile. Users can choose between three steam settings on the mop by pushing a button. The lowest setting is best for routine cleaning, while the higher steam settings can help remove dried-on messes and sanitize the floor. Additionally, it has a scrubber that flips down for cleaning grout on tile floors.

Users can fill the reservoir tank, which holds 16 ounces of water and is removable, at the sink, which is much more convenient than using a flask to fill mops. Within 30 seconds of plugging in the mop, the steam is ready. The user can then select the steam level they require.

The mop has a low-profile swiveling head that tucks under furniture, cabinet edges, and toilet bowl edges. It maneuvers easily, allowing for a quick and efficient clean. The Bissell PowerFresh steam mop’s 23-foot cord allowed it to travel through all the rooms in my house without requiring me to switch outlets.

A standard microfiber mop pad and a microfiber scrubby mop pad are included. The pads have a pocket on the inside where customers can place a scent disc if they’d like. The mop comes with two scent discs: while they don’t aid in cleaning, they make the house smell nice.

Bissel PowerFresh Steam Mop Design

The Bissell PowerFresh steam mop has what seems to be the standard steam mop design. Although it has a stick vacuum-like appearance, it cleans by generating hot steam to sanitize and clean.

Design | As mentioned above, the PowerFresh steam mop can be used like a stick vacuum when standing up. The handle feeds into the body of the unit, which is also connected to the head of the mop. The water tank and the steam power mode button are located along the body.

A small hook on the back of the mop holds the cord while it is wrapped and not in use.

Cleaninig Pads | An elastic band that wraps around the cleaning head of the Bissell PowerFresh secures the cleaning pads to it. These removable, machine-washable, and multiple-use microfiber pads are available.

In order to help your floors smell better after being mopped, the cleaning pads also have a small slot on the inside where Febreeze Fresh tablets can be placed.

Aesthetic | Although this Bissell steam mop is straightforward, it has a nice appearance. The white and blue color scheme is broken up by the buttons located on the body of the unit.

There is not much to the PowerFresh steam mop, but it does have somewhat of a modern, sophisticated look.

How Bissell PowerFresh Cleans

The Bissell PowerFresh cleans via steam, but does have three different modes. The cleaning process includes:

  • Fill water tank
  • Plug in the unit and wait 30 seconds for the blue steam light to stop blinking
  • Select steam mode (low, medium, or high) and wait another 5-10 seconds for the mop to produce steam
  • Begin cleaning

Steam Modes | Three different steam modes are offered by this mop; low, medium, and high. Each increase in steam setting simply means more water is being used to create a larger, more powerful amount of steam.

Users can attempt to remove more difficult, stubborn messes and stains by applying more steam.

Scrubbing Brush | Users also have the option of flipping down the small scrubbing brush that sits at the back of the cleaning head. After the steam has passed over the stains, this brush helps to agitate the remaining residue.

After that, you can keep cleaning the area with the steam mop until the stain or sticky substance has been removed using the brush and steam.

What Accessories Come With the Bissell PowerFresh?

The Bissell PowerFresh does not require many extra parts and accessories to operate. As a result, Bissell does not include much.

The following parts and accessories are included with this Bissell steam mop:

Cleaning Pad: This steam mop comes with two microfiber cleaning pads. The soft pad is one of the two, and the scrubby pad is the other. Both cleaning pads can be reused and washed. These pads also include an elastic band around the edge of the pad, which helps them to stay on the cleaning head of the PowerFresh.

Carpet Glider: A carpet glider is also included. When steam cleaning carpets, the Bissell PowerFresh mop can be equipped with a carpet glider to make the transition easier.

Spring Breeze tablets: With the purchase of the PowerFresh steam mop, two small fragrance discs are included. For an additional fresh scent when mopping your floors, you can tuck these tablets into a tiny pocket inside the cleaning pad.

Cleaning Tests

The following tests are designed to show how the Bissell PowerFresh performs as both a mop and a sweeper.

Three different types of debris were spread out across the tile floor as we tested the Bissell PowerFresh as a mop, and we attempted to mop the debris up over three separate passes.

After that, we used the Bissell PowerFresh steam mop to sweep a dusty hardwood floor several times. After doing so, we took a look at the floors and made our assessment of the Bissell PowerFresh’s cleaning performance.

For starters, the mop test contains three debris types:

  • Dirt / mud
  • Honey
  • Water (dyed green for visibility)

We can test the Bissell PowerFresh steam mop against a light, heavy, and liquid substance because each of these debris types has a distinct degree of stickiness and consistency. Our testing lane is divided into three sections by the three different kinds of debris.

We make an effort to be as consistent and impartial as we can throughout our mopping tests by using real-world examples. The mopping test procedure goes as follows:

  1. Spread three ounces of water out across the back of the testing lane.
  2. Pour honey into the testing lane’s center, covering the majority of its width.
  3. Mix some dirt and water to make a muddy mixture, and then use a shoe to spread it out.
  4. Make a pass through the testing lane and contrast the amount of each type of debris that was cleaned up on pass one with the debris that was left unattended.
  5. Make pass number two across the lane, then count the amount of each kind of debris that was cleaned up.
  6. If necessary, go around again.

Mopping Tests

The Bissell PowerFresh steam mop did an excellent job with regard to our cleaning tests. In-depth analyses of how each debris type compared to the PowerFresh are provided in the following sections.

Water Cleaning

It’s frequently challenging for steam mops to remove water. The 3 ounces of water we spread across our testing lane were almost completely absorbed by this Bissell steam mop.

The larger cleaning pad implied that there would be more room for the water to be absorbed, and that is exactly what we observed. But as the water test came to a close, we did notice some resistance.

The green water on the pad started to spread across the testing lane once the PowerFresh had absorbed all it could.

As a result, it was able to mop up the majority of the water, but once it had reached its maximum capacity, it could not hold it.

Mud Cleaning

For this Bissell, the mud cleaning test was no match. After a single pass across the mud, we found that the PowerFresh was able to use its steam to plow right through the mud, leaving none behind.

The Bissell PowerFresh performed best during the mud test, indisputable.

Bissell PowerFresh Steam Mop Review 2023 - How to Use It

Honey Cleaning

The honey cleaning test was also quite successful. The mop’s steam level was adjusted, and almost all of the honey was removed. Our testing lane’s small patch of sticky residue on the tile floor was the only issue we found.

Although the steam and cleaning pad did an excellent job of lifting and eliminating the honey, as we continued to mop, we discovered that some honey had found its way back onto the testing lane from the cleaning pad.

Overview on Steam Mops

Many people consider steam mops to be a necessity for household cleaning. All of the models and brands use natural steam heat to clean. Picking the best one can be challenging because of their many similarities. We’ll walk you through the fundamental features and optional extras so you can pick the ideal steam mop for your house and lifestyle.

People who have allergies and those who are sensitive to strong cleaning agents and fragrances should use steam mops in particular. Water is heated to about 250 degrees Fahrenheit in a tank or reservoir before being used in steam mops. A microfiber pad is dampened as the hot steam is transferred to it via one or more jets. The combination of steam and damp pad help moisten and break up dirt and dust from flooring. This gives your surfaces a thorough cleaning with just water.

Steam mops can sanitize your surfaces by removing germs, bacteria, dust mites, and even fleas because they get so hot. For families with young children who spend a lot of time on the floor, steam mops may be the ideal option due to this and the absence of chemicals and residues. By dislodging dirt, soap, mold, and other grime so they can be scrubbed away more easily, a steam mop can also help extend the life of your grouted flooring.

Most steam mops recommend only putting water in the tank or reservoir. This is because other materials may cause the steam cleaner to malfunction or even clog. If you’d prefer scented add-ons with your cleaning, some do allow for them. Others offer optional demineralized water with a variety of scents, including citrus, mint, and eucalyptus, as well as replaceable scent discs with the mop.

Microfiber mopping pads for steam mops are typically reusable and machine-washable. Some come with extra features, like double-sided pads to give you more uses before washing.

There are usually some controls on steam mops that let you select the amount of steam you want to use. The settings on some mops, for instance, may be high, medium, or low. Other models rely on you pumping the handle to generate the desired amount of steam because they lack settings.

Is the Bissell PowerFresh Easy to Use?

Using the Bissell PowerFresh steam mop is not difficult. There are a few steps to follow when using this steam mop, but they are all straightforward tasks.

Setup | After removing the parts from the box, you will have to snap the body of the unit into the cleaning head of the mop. The handle can then be screwed into the mop’s body. You can use your mop once you have screwed the handle in. The assembly process takes no longer than two minutes.

Fill Tank | As you get ready to use the steam mop, you will have to remove the water tank and fill it up. Pulling straight up will allow you to remove the tank. From there, the cap can be unscrewed and any faucet can be used to fill the tank with water.

Put the cap back on the tank once it is full and reattach it to the steam mop’s body.

Cleaning Pad | The cleaning pad must then be fastened to the mop, which comes next. Apply the supple (brown edge) elastic band around the cleaning head’s front while the mop is still resting on the ground.

If you are going to use a scented tablet, slide that into the pocket of the cleaning pad before slipping the pad onto the mops cleaning head.

You can now plug in the Bissell PowerFresh steam mop and wait for it to heat up.

Steam Modes | After the mop has heated up, the blue light above the steam options will stop blinking and become a solid light. Once you’ve done that, you can start mopping by choosing the ideal steam mode to use.

All things considered, the Bissell PowerFresh is simple to operate and quick to start.

Is the Bissell PowerFresh Worth It?

All in all, the Bissell PowerFresh offers a great value and is definitely worth it. A well-valued unit is produced by combining the cleaning effectiveness, affordable price, balanced design, and simplicity of use.

The PowerFresh performed admirably during all of our cleaning tests. The capacity for handling liquid was the only problem we observed. The mop was able to absorb a fair amount of the liquid, but as soon as the pad was completely saturated, it started spreading the remaining liquid. Aside from this, this Bissell steam mop was unaffected by mud or honey.

Additionally, maneuverability was impressive. The weight was light enough to control, and the turning was better than average.

Maintenance costs are not over the top, but this could change for every user depending on how often the mop is used.

Bissell provides a 30-day return policy (via Amazon) and a 2-year limited warranty for its products.
